Experian is an American-Irish consumer credit reporting company. Experian vets vendors according to LGBTQ policies and does not provide its employees with protections against viewpoint discrimination, though the company has not publicly terminated business relationships due to views or beliefs. The company covers the cost of "medically necessary transition-related care" for its employees and their children. Experian is a Titanium Sponsor of Out & Equal and a corporate partner of the National LGBT Chamber of Commerce. The company has also supported the National Urban League (NUL). However, it does not use its PAC contributions for ideological purposes. For these reasons, Experian receives a "Medium Risk" rating.
